Output 6bafedf81bc1e3887a1c555bb637b1a2db418d24b5c958164200447492436bd8:0

value
29812785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2346d69bf9581a408d7ada44c6969ad18c9d219f OP_EQUAL
address
34uYSBzmjxffrxc29an8kipkfLvrSUiMSg
transaction
6bafedf81bc1e3887a1c555bb637b1a2db418d24b5c958164200447492436bd8
confirmations
463235
spent
true